Output 615eafabfb5a9c344da89e59bb9a65b3381ad7375905a55e45453cba2c8e14d1:0

value
2523526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1765943fe4412b99a93fde1f36d86306bc84b920 OP_EQUAL
address
MA2sTgW6w5ggAUf5NSmxWwS4cnXWo58rYw
transaction
615eafabfb5a9c344da89e59bb9a65b3381ad7375905a55e45453cba2c8e14d1
spent
true